Can I hide the text edit box of the virtual keyboard?


Help me

Yes, if you go to Edit > Project Settings > Android and scroll down you will find Enable Improved virtual keyboard. Simply disable this:

You can tap 4 fingers on the screen to open up the console and try these commands to see if you get the result you are looking for:

Command Name Input Description
Android.NewKeyboard 0 Uses the check mark box setting that was set in the UE4 editor.
Android.NewKeyboard 1 Forces the new keyboard to be used.
Android.NewKeyboard 2 Forces the dialog to be used.

Using caps here will not work. need to enter EG: “android.newkeyboard 0”
